Di Maria injury fear ahead of United-Chelsea clash
Manchester United are waiting to see if Angel Di Maria and Ander Herrera will be ruled out of Sunday's game against Chelsea through injury.
Di Maria, the most expensive player in United's history, was substituted during their 2-2 draw against West Bromwich Albion on Monday and was pictured with ice on his thigh.
He will reportedly be sent for a scan, although the injury is not believed to be serious and manager Louis van Gaal was not asked about in his news conference.
The £59.7 million winger has scored three times in six appearances for Manchester United since leaving Real Madrid in August.
Midfielder Herrera was removed at half-time at The Hawthorns and was replaced by Marouane Fellaini, who grabbed United's first equaliser.
The Spaniard was making his comeback after suffering a cracked rib and played in a corset, but struggled to make an impact against West Brom.
United will be without captain Wayne Rooney, who completes a three-match suspension after Sunday's game.
